set up or get your router tricked out with dd-wrt

then configure the router as the single vpn client

then every device on your lan will connect over the vpn on a single licence.

free vpns are crap, pay for a business grade service, I use Proton.

Get a De-Google or Linux Phone w/o Google apps. Use different browsers for different transactions, social media, financial, and one for searches. Use old phone with wi-fi only for apps at home. Keep your number and one email super private. You want to avoid device and identity fingerprinting across the internet
